Street bollards with chains are commonly used in urban areas to enhance pedestrian safety and manage vehicle access. These bollards delineate pedestrian zones, preventing vehicles from entering busy walkways while allowing easy foot traffic. They are also utilized in parking control to define spaces and prevent illegal parking. During public events and festivals, bollards with chains help manage crowds and define boundaries. Additionally, they serve as protective barriers around important buildings and provide access control for private driveways and restricted areas. This versatile solution not only enhances safety but also maintains the aesthetic appeal of the surroundings.
